Transaction 693809597d1bcaf53ebcd8813fa8b19868aef5090d355d197cba370209bb6bd4
1 Input
1 Output
-
693809597d1bcaf53ebcd8813fa8b19868aef5090d355d197cba370209bb6bd4:0
- value
- 8911
- script pubkey
- OP_0 OP_PUSHBYTES_20 16766bd371eae3ead92eeed40d0ff31798fee78a
- address
- bc1qzemxh5m3at374kfwam2q6rlnz7v0aeu229lgs0